Output 5580e56d95ec726bfd4636c321a1bb31b3dbd8af05c87c9722bbe4805c3fd867:4

value
23812004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8a942111c575d15914a73d2e483ba9cc8157c05 OP_EQUAL
address
MPGxWv1iXW8rDzuRBiYmwtMBg4wTQxCVUp
transaction
5580e56d95ec726bfd4636c321a1bb31b3dbd8af05c87c9722bbe4805c3fd867
spent
true